Understanding Licensing and Regulation
The core difference between a UK-licensed casino and a non uk casino lies in the regulatory body overseeing its operations. UK casinos must adhere to the rigorous standards set by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), focused on player protection, preventing money laundering, and ensuring fair gaming practices. Casinos operating under other licenses, such as those from Curaçao, Malta, or Gibraltar, are subject to the regulations of those respective authorities. While these international licenses aren't inherently "worse," they may have varying degrees of stringency compared to the UKGC. Understanding which jurisdiction a casino operates under is the first step in assessing its legitimacy and security.
A robust licensing regime typically dictates measures like mandatory player verification, responsible gambling tools (self-exclusion, deposit limits, time limits), and independent audits of game fairness. Casinos without a UK license might offer faster withdrawals or higher withdrawal limits, but they may also have less established avenues for dispute resolution. It's crucial to investigate the licensing authority's reputation and the complaint handling procedures available to players. A reputable authority usually has mechanisms in place to mediate disputes and enforce compliance with its regulations. This proactive research substantially reduces the risk of encountering issues and allows for a more confident gaming experience.

Payment Methods and Currency Options
A significant advantage often cited by players choosing a non uk casino is the wider range of payment methods available. UK casinos often face restrictions on accepting certain payment options, particularly credit cards, due to affordability concerns. Offshore casinos may offer options like cryptocurrencies (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in), e-wallets (Skrill, Neteller, ecoPayz), and bank transfers with fewer limitations. Accepting diverse payment options enhances accessibility and convenience for players with various preferences.
However, it’s crucial to be aware of the potential risks associated with certain payment methods, especially cryptocurrencies. While offering anonymity and faster transactions, cryptocurrency transactions are often irreversible. Therefore, it’s vital to double-check transaction details before confirming and only use reputable cryptocurrency exchanges. Currency options can also vary significantly. While many casinos accept major currencies like USD, EUR, and GBP, others may specialize in accepting cryptocurrencies or offer limited currency conversions. Understanding the available currency options and associated exchange rates is essential for managing your funds effectively.
Cryptocurrency Considerations
Cryptocurrencies have become increasingly popular in the online casino world, offering advantages like faster payouts and lower fees. However, the volatility of cryptocurrency values can pose a risk. A deposit made in Bitcoin today might be worth a different amount in USD tomorrow. It's crucial to factor in this volatility when managing your bankroll. Additionally, the lack of centralized regulation in the cryptocurrency space means that recovering funds lost due to fraud or technical issues can be considerably more challenging than with traditional payment methods. Players should thoroughly research the casino’s cryptocurrency policies and security measures before using any digital currency.

Evaluating Software Providers
When assessing the trustworthiness of a casino, the software providers they partner with offer valuable insights. Established providers such as NetEnt and Microgaming undergo regular independent testing to verify the fairness of their games. Look for casinos that prominently display certifications from organizations like eCOGRA (eCommer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ance), which audit game payouts and ensure compliance with industry standards. A casino’s willingness to feature games from certified providers demonstrates a commitment to transparency and player protection. Additionally, consider the variety of games offered within each provider’s portfolio; a wider selection usually indicates a more comprehensive and engaging gaming experience.
- Check for eCOGRA or other independent audit certifications.
- Review the provider’s reputation and history in the industry.
- Assess the variety of games offered by the provider.
- Read player reviews regarding the fairness and reliability of the games.
- Confirm that the provider has a valid gaming license.
A meticulous evaluation of software providers helps players identify casinos that prioritize quality, fairness, and transparency, ultimately contributing to a more secure and enjoyable gaming session.
